Akhilesh taunts UP CM after ‘Samrat Prithviraj’ made tax-free

Samajwadi Party chief Akhilesh Yadav on Thursday mocked Uttar Pradesh chief minister Yogi Adityanath after he declared Akshay Kumar-starrer ‘Samrat Prithviraj’ tax-free in the state.

“The film can even be watched from the last seats. You can watch the film after buying tickets rather than free of cost…”, the former Uttar Pradesh chief minister tweeted.

He added that the “dough of the past” cannot be used to make rotis in the present.

Deputy CM Maurya said earlier, films were made on Mughals, but now films on such great personalities are made. “In the past, there were attempts to hide the truth (of history). But it is necessary to know the past,” he asserted.
